Overview

A tale of forbidden love between a king and his male concubine. In a Victorian world where gentlemen openly court other noblemen, the threat of scandal still lurks behind every velvet drape. Years ago, King Arend Tollemach broke off a youthful engagement to a neighboring prince - his first love - and married a woman. All in service of the crown. Now, after his queen's untimely death, Arend undertakes a forbidden risk. He decides to claim a concubine, his first male lover, and bring him into his bed for one year. So, he turns to the one establishment renowned for the most sensual courtesans in the realm: the mysterious, discreet Temple Sapphor. Arend's only stipulation? There must be no emotion involved in the transaction; he won't ever fall in love with another man, not after losing his prince years ago. Julian never imagined he'd spend 10 years on his temple shelf, repeatedly passed over. But just when he fears never finding placement in a nobleman's bed - never falling in love - King Arend Tollemach walks into the temple. The monarch is a tempestuous, sensual man, and Julian instantly realizes he might fall in love. But can Julian help the gorgeous monarch risk his long-shuttered heart? Especially when a dangerous threat arises, forcing Arend to choose between his own happiness - and his throne - yet again. The first in The Noble Pleasures series by New York Times best-selling author Deidre Knight, writing as Cooper Davis. A King Undone is a gay, m/m historical romance, set in an alternative Victorian world, with a HEA for now. The novel is sensual but not erotic and highly romantic in the tradition of m/f historical authors like Lisa Kleypas and Kathleen Woodiwiss. The Noble Pleasures series is very much for fans of C. S. Pacat's Captive Prince trilogy.
